Read more...Sep 20, 2018· Bio-oils used in bio-asphalt mostly come from plant oil and pyrolysis oil. Additional waste wood-based bio-oil can improve fatigue life of asphalt mixture. The water stability of bio-asphalt meets the requirements of specification. The long-term performance of bio-asphalt still needs to be verified.

Read more...Test results demonstrate that the bio-asphalt mixtures had superior physical properties in terms of fracture resistance and creep compliance. Furthermore, the effect of increased RAP contents was less detrimental to low temperature properties in the bio-asphalt mixtures as compared to the reference hot-mix asphalt mixture.

Read more...The dynamic stability of bio-asphalt mixtures decreased with an increase in bio-oil content. The RTFO aging had a great influence on the entropy correlation between the performance indexes of the bio-asphalt binders and the dynamic stability of the mixture. Read more...Bioasphalt binder is a proprietary product blend for use as an additive or direct replacement for petroleum based liquid asphalt. Bioasphalt binder is Avello's proprietary blend of pyrolysis oil fractions suitable for use as an additive or replacement for asphalt materials. Bioasphalt binder is produced using Avello fast pyrolysis technology.

Read more...The high porosity of porous asphalt mixture improves wet skid resistance on pavements and reduces storm water runoff from pavements, but it also makes the mixture prone to raveling, and thus low durability, in the field. This study aims to improve the durability and strength of porous asphalt mixture by formulating bio-based epoxy asphalt binder (BEAB) and improving its mixture design.

Read more...The results reveal that, the high-temperature performance and aging resistance of the nano-modified bio-asphalt binders and mixtures are improved at increased nano-particle dosages, whereas their low-temperature performance is slightly weakened. The effects of the nano-particles on the workable performance and water stability are insignificant.
